Research objective. To evaluate the attitudes of pharmaceutical specialists' towards conflicts and conflict management styles in Panevėžys town. Research methodology. A total of 114 anonymous questionnaires were distributed among pharmaceutical specialists in Panevėžys in February – March 2015 with the response rate 72%. A quantitative research methodology has been chosen for evaluation of attitudes of pharmaceutical specialists in Panevėžys towards conflicts and their management methods. A Thomas Kilmann's Conflict Mode Instrument and specific questions were included has been involved and used for the anonymous questionnaire of the research. The collected data has been analyzed using SPSS version 20. Results. The pharmaceutical specialists in Panevėžys considered conflicts as a negative issue. The majority of respondents (68%) reported that they have experienced conflicts 1-2 times a week. The majority of pharmacists identified that the most common type was pseudo conflicts. Most of the pharmacists found it difficult to return back to their duties, focus, and communicate on the same terms with the participant of the conflict or colleague after a conflict. The majority of the respondents stated that they experienced a value conflict between the interests of business and the professional ethics of a pharmacists. Most of the respondents (42%) tended to solve conflicts by using the compromising strategy or conflict avoidance strategy (38.3%). 76% of respondents expressed an interest in improvement their knowledge in the field of conflict management. Conclusions. The pharmaceutical specialists in Panevėžys tended to consider conflicts as a negative phenomenon and expressed an interested in improvement of their knowledge in the field of conflict management.
